What are the requirements for installing ball valves?

2025-12-25 0 Leave me a message

There are various specific requirements for the installation of ball valves to ensure their normal operation and long-term use.


The preparation work before installation is crucial. Carefully inspect the condition of the pipeline to ensure that it is coaxial and the two flange sealing surfaces are parallel. At the same time, ensure that the pipeline has sufficient strength to withstand the weight of the ball valve. If the strength is insufficient, support should be added. It is necessary to thoroughly remove impurities such as oil and welding slag from the pipeline to prevent them from entering the interior of the ball valve and causing damage to the sealing surface and other components. In addition, it is necessary to carefully check the markings of the ball valve, confirm that it is intact and undamaged, and operate the ball valve fully open and closed several times to verify whether its opening and closing actions are flexible and normal.


During installation, the ball valve can be installed at any end as the upstream end. For handle ball valves, their installation positions are relatively flexible; But ball valves with actuators such as gearboxes, pneumatic actuators, etc. should be installed upright as much as possible to keep the valve inlet and outlet horizontal. When connecting flanges, the sealing gasket should be placed according to the design requirements, and the bolts should be tightened symmetrically, gradually, and evenly to avoid leakage. It should be noted that the actuator should not be used as a lifting point during installation to avoid damage. If the ball valve is connected to the pipeline and there is a low hanging or external force bearing situation in the nearby pipeline, a bracket should be used to eliminate the deviation and ensure the stability of the pipeline.


After installation, a detailed inspection is still required. Start the ball valve first, perform multiple opening and closing operations, observe whether its action is flexible, whether the force is uniform, and whether the working state is normal. Afterwards, according to the pressure design requirements of the pipeline, the joint surface between the ball valve and the pipeline flange is subjected to pressure testing to check whether the sealing performance is good and ensure that no leakage occurs. Only in this way can it be put into use with confidence.
